IFF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2023 in Review

738 of the 6,301 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in International Flavors & Fragrances (IFF) for Q3 2023, worth a combined $16.1B — down 13% from $18.4B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 113 funds closed out of IFF and 101 opened new positions — a net loss of 12 holders — while 244 trimmed existing stakes and 279 added.

The largest buyer was State Street, adding an estimated $168M. The largest seller was Sarasin & Partners, cutting an estimated $204M.
